Many consider Georges Rouault (1871–1958) to be one of the most important religious painters of the last few centuries. Yet both the secular art world and the church have struggled to engage with his work, which is profoundly shaped by his Christian faith and also starkly explores the pain and darkness of human experience.

Josh Larsen, co-host of the radio show and podcast Filmspotting, has signed a contract with InterVarsity Press for a book about movies as prayer to be released in Fall 2017.
InterVarsity Press author Christena Cleveland has been appointed as associate professor of the practice of reconciliation and as the director of the Center for Reconciliation (CFR) at Duke Divinity School effective July 1. Cleveland is the author of Disunity in Christ: Uncovering the Hidden Forces That Keep Us Apart.

M. Robert Mulholland Jr., author of beloved books like Invitation to a Journey and The Deeper Journey, passed away on December 20, 2015, after a long battle with cancer. He was 79.
